Noah Skinner 1707–1757 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 27 Feb 1707

Birth Location: Windsor, Hartford, Connecticut, USA

Death Date: Oct 1757

Death Location: Tolland, Tolland Co, Connecticut, USA

Father: Thomas Skinner

Mother: Sarah Grant

Spouse(s): Mary Scott

Children(s): Sarah Skinner, Noah Skinner, Mary Skinner, Tryphena Skinner, Abiram Skinner

The story of Noah Skinner began in 1707 in Windsor, Hartford, Connecticut, USA. Noah Skinner married Mary Scott, and had children including Abiram Skinner, Mary Mercy Skinner, Noah Skinner, Sarah Ann Skinner, Tryphena Skinner. Noah Skinner passed away in 1757 in Tolland, Tolland Co, Connecticut, USA.
